# Service Accounts: String Extraction

The `extract-i18n` script pulls translatable strings from all Bramblewick repos and pushes them to the Glossa service. It runs under the `i18n-extractor` service account. Do not run it under your personal account; Glossa rate-limits individual users aggressively. The account has write access to the staging catalog only. Set the token in your shell before invoking the script. The current staging token is below.

API key for kahap-kafog: zpat15_6qzxZ7YR8aDwjmp

Ticket #2907 — Signature check fails on report builder export

Support: customers exporting from the Tallyvane report builder see a signature verification error after the sorting-stability patch. The patch changed row ordering in grouped exports, which altered the serialized payload, so exports signed before the patch now fail verification against cached manifests. Advise customers to regenerate reports; old exports cannot be re-verified. Fresh exports are signed with the key below.

signing key of fadug-haweg = bky19_x2JJNa4RuE34mQa9TgK

**Ticket: Expired credentials breaking replica-lag alarm**

The Quillstone monitoring agent that feeds our read-replica lag alarm stopped reporting Tuesday night because its service credential expired. As a result, the lag dashboard flatlined and we missed a 40-second lag spike on the `orders` replica. For the weekly sync: the expiry policy was shortened last quarter and this agent was never migrated to auto-rotation. A fresh credential has been issued for the Quillstone ingest endpoint and is shown below.

API key for taweg-fafof: zpat3_pr9

Handover: tide-table widget

To whoever inherits Moonpull: the widget fetches predictions from the Seamark feed, caches per-station for six hours, and interpolates between datapoints client-side. Known quirk: stations past the Garnet Strait report in a different datum, so the offset table in `datums.json` must stay in sync with the feed version. Tests cover interpolation but not datum conversion — add some. The widget currently deploys with the following configuration.

service settings:
ralael:
  pin: 7453
  tenant: zorath
  seal: seal_087806e4
  metrics_host: metrics.ralael.paliqworks.example
  standby_team: fraath
  escalation: praok-istiel
  nonce: 10e083